How to consume Dihuang

Dihuang can be taken as raw dihuang or cooked dihuang after concocting, and in the method of consumption, it can be taken in soup. 1. Raw Dihuang has the efficacy of clearing heat and removing toxins (removing heat and toxins from the body), nourishing yin and generating fluids, and clearing heat and cooling the blood (relieving blood heat by clearing heat). It can be used in the treatment of warm-heat diseases in which heat enters the camps and the blood (the degree of invasion of heat into the human body is deep, and the symptoms are more serious), warm-toxicity spotting, heat diseases that injure the yin, internal heat and thirst, heat in the yin, and bone vaporization and laborious heat, and other diseases. In the use of the drug should be noted that the adverse effects of the drug is not clear, but patients with spleen deficiency and loose stools should not take. 2. Radix Rehmanniae Praeparata has the effect of tonifying blood and nourishing yin, benefiting the essence and filling in the marrow, and can be used in the treatment of blood deficiency and atrophy, palpitation and dizziness, irregular menstruation, yin deficiency of the liver and kidney, and tidal fever of bone vapor. When using it, it should be noted that spicy, stimulating and greasy food should be avoided during the period of taking it. In the method of use, it is usually taken in soup with other ingredients, such as stewed soup with hen. However, the use of soup is limited, and can not replace the drug treatment of disease.
